Understanding Guttering SystemsWhat Are Gutters?
Gutters are developed to gather rainwater falling from the roof and channel it away from the home. They are generally made from different products, including aluminum, copper, vinyl, and galvanized steel. Each material has its advantages and drawbacks, impacting longevity, expense, and look.
Key Components of Guttering SystemsGutter Channels: The main element that gathers rainwater.Downspouts: Vertical pipes that direct water from gutters to the ground and drainage systems.Hangers: Supports that hold gutter channels in location.End Caps: Close off completions of gutters to prevent water from spilling out.Importance of Gutters
Appropriately operating gutters are essential for:
Preventing water damage: Water that isn't directed far from a home can harm walls, windows, and the foundation.Avoiding mold development: Moist environments promote mold development, which can impact indoor air quality.Maintaining landscaping: Eroded soil can affect gardens and other landscaping functions.Securing the stability of the foundation: Excessive moisture around a foundation can lead to structural concerns.Typical Gutter Problems
Property owners ought to know numerous common gutter problems:
Clogs: Leaves, dirt, and debris can collect, triggering clogs that avoid drainage.Leakages: Damaged sections of gutters can lead to leakages, enabling water to drip down unredirected.Sagging: Over time, gutters can sag due to built up weight or inadequate support.Rust: Rust or deterioration can decay metal gutters, resulting in breakdown.Discovering Guttering Services Near You

Experience and Qualifications: Check the length of time the company has actually been in service and if they have appropriate accreditations.Insurance coverage: Ensure the company has liability insurance and worker's compensation coverage to secure yourself from mishaps.Guarantee and Guarantees: A reliable service needs to supply warranties on their craftsmanship and will often also ensure the products used.Price quotes: Get in-depth composed price quotes from several companies to compare costs and scope of work.FAQs About Guttering ServicesWhat type of gutters are best for my home?
The very best type of gutters for your home depends upon your budget, aesthetics, and the weather in your area. Aluminum gutters are popular due to their lightweight and rust resistance, while copper gutters offer a timeless appearance and resilience.
How frequently should gutter maintenance be performed?
Generally, house owners need to check their gutters a minimum of two times a year, ideally in the spring and fall. However, if your home is surrounded by trees or experiences heavy storms, more regular maintenance might be needed.
What are the signs I need to change my gutters?
Indications that show it might be time to replace your gutters include:
Visible rust or corrosion.Fractures or holes in the gutter material.Paint that is peeling or flaking on the outside of your house.Water discolorations on the siding or structure.Can I clean my gutters myself?
While it is possible to tidy gutters yourself, it needs security preventative measures and the right tools. Ladder security, gloves, and protective eyeglasses are important. For those uneasy with heights or unaccustomed to the task, employing professionals might be the much safer option.
